Hazel Laverne Farr 1944–2013 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 6 Jun 1944

Birth Location: Wright, Missouri, USA

Death Date: 26 Jan 2013

Death Location: Norwood, Wright County, Missouri, USA

Father: Floyd Farr

Mother: Etta Lawson

Spouse(s): Harold Dodson

Children(s):

Hazel Laverne Farr was born in 1944 in Wright, Missouri, USA, the child of Floyd Pearl Dooley Farr And Etta Pearl Lawson. Hazel Laverne Farr married Harold Lee Dodson, and had children including Gary Dodson, Harold Lynn Dodson, Pamela Dodson, Randy Dodson, Robin Dodson, Tammy Dodson, William Dodson. Hazel Laverne Farr passed away in 2013 in Norwood, Wright County, Missouri, USA.
